Brief historical background, collections and exhibitions of the museum
Status: Private museum.
The Collectors' Club-Museum is dedicated to preserving material objects of the past, with the aim of instilling a love for the Motherland in the residents of Barnaul, as well as in tourists from other cities. At the same time, our task is to enrich the spiritual world of the individual through the study of historical objects. The concept of our museum network is to present collectible items in their diversity, to study the artistic and engineering thought of the past, and to develop analytical skills and analogical thinking in our visitors. Our goal is to show the objective side of history without praising or condemning the merits of previous generations. It has been operating since February 2021.
Permanent exhibitions:
At 107 Lenina Avenue:
- Collection of Sergey Alexandrovich Pospelov – pedal-powered and motorized vehicles
- Collection of USSR furniture and household appliances
- Exclusive handmade items by master Viktor Lipa
At 10 Kalinina Avenue:
- Collection of Andrey Minkin – USSR television and radio equipment
